Pandemic Electronic Benefit Transfer (P-EBT) Bulletin for January 21, 2022


P-EBT Data Portal Launch and Data Submission Deadline

The P-EBT 2021-22 Data Portal is now open for districts and schools to upload student data. The first data submission deadline is January 31, 2022, at 4 p.m. Families should receive funds on their P-EBT cards in February. Please refer to the Benefit Issuance Timeline for information on upcoming submission deadlines. 


Clarification on P-EBT Eligibility Requirements for 2021-22

Both schools and students must meet eligibility requirements for P-EBT.

A school is eligible if:

  • It participates in the National School Lunch Program (NSLP) or Seamless Summer Option (SSO) in the 2021-22 school year (SY), and
  • It has been closed or operating with reduced attendance or hours for five consecutive instructional days due to a COVID-19 impact in the 2021-22 SY. Each school needs to meet this threshold only once in the 2021-22 SY.

After the school eligibility is met, students are eligible if:

  • They qualify for free or reduced-price meals, and
  • They are not physically present in school due to a COVID-19 impact.

Individual students do not need to be out for five consecutive instructional days to receive P-EBT benefits. Students receive P-EBT benefits only for the days they do not receive a school meal because they are not physically present due to a COVID-19 impact.
